Anwar Ibrahim government's flagship economic narrative framework, launched 27 July 2023. 'Madani' (civil/dignified) frames seven targets over a decade: top-30 global economy by size, top-12 competitiveness rank, top-25 Human Development Index, labour income share raised from 32% to 45% of GDP, female labour-force participation to 60%, fiscal deficit to 3% of GDP, and top-25 Corruption Perceptions Index ranking. Operational pillars: Fiscal Responsibility Act 2023, National Energy Transition Roadmap (NETR, Aug 2023), New Industrial Master Plan 2030 (NIMP 2030, Sep 2023), and the Mid-Term Review of the 12th Malaysia Plan.
